How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Role:

    This role will be central to the success of our projects, leading design activities from tender submission through to project close-out. The Design Lead will act as the main point of coordination between design, commercial, procurement, and operations teams to ensure projects are delivered on time, within budget, and to the highest quality standards.

    This is a hands-on leadership role requiring strong technical knowledge, commercial awareness, and the ability to manage both people and processes effectively.


    Main Duties & Responsibilities


    • Lead the design set-up process at the start of each project, including drafting the TIDP (Task Information Delivery Plan) and design deliverables.
    • Familiarise with project scope, available drawings, design intent, and construction programs.
    • Attend pre-construction handover meetings.
    • Ensure design deliverables are live, up-to-date, and revised as scope or client requirements change.
    • Monitor design progress against program and procurement schedules, highlighting risks or delays.
    • Provide solutions to design challenges, compile and respond to RFIs, and maintain compliance with building regulations and industry standards.
    • Conduct regular audits of BIM models to ensure accuracy, completeness, and adherence to project standards
    • Lead internal design reviews and ensure quality assurance before submission to clients or upload to CDE.
    • Liaise regularly with the planning, buying, operations, and commercial teams to ensure alignment on scope, procurement, and budgets.
    • Chair internal design team meetings and attend external client design coordination meetings.
    • Maintain clear, consistent communication with site teams and provide design support during installation stages.
    • Extract procurement dates and package requirements from design programs.
    • Work closely with the buying team to ensure material schedules are accurate and user-friendly.
    • Maintain commercial awareness of how design packages are being developed in coordination with QS.
    • Direct and support the design team and external consultants, setting weekly tasks and targets.
    • Peer review junior team members’ work and promote quality excellence across deliverables.
    • Organise purposeful site visits for yourself and junior designers to strengthen design-to-site integration.
    • Lead by example in professionalism, meeting attendance, and proactive communication.
    • Ensure design deliverables, procurement schedules, and variation trackers are updated weekly.
    • Maintain regular communication with the commercial team to ensure alignment with budgets.
    • Monitor project spend and time allocation.
    • Actively manage design changes, ensuring registers and commercial leads are kept updated.
    • Drive efficiency in model/drawing outputs to streamline procurement and reduce errors.


    Key Skills Qualifications & Experience Requirements


    • Proven experience as a Design Lead / Senior Designer within the construction industry.
    • Proficiency in BIM software- Revit, Navisworks
    • Strong understanding of design management processes, building regulations, and technical standards.
    • Experience managing multidisciplinary design teams and coordinating with external consultants.
    • Excellent organisational, leadership, and communication skills.
    • Strong commercial awareness and ability to support procurement and cost control.
    • Proficiency in project management tools.
